General Mills makes food the world loves. The company is guided by its Accelerate strategy to boldly build its brands, relentlessly innovate, unleash itsscaleand stand for good.

General Millsoperatesin more than 100 countries and markets more than 100 consumer brands, includingCheerios, Nature Valley, Blue Buffalo, Haagen-Dazs, Old El Paso, Pillsbury, Betty Crocker, Totino's, Annie's, Wanchai Ferry and more.

Headquartered in Minneapolis, General Mills generated fiscal 2026net sales U.S.$18billion.

WHAT IS THE ROLE OF SOURCING AT GENERAL MILLS?

General Mills' supply chain is one of the most respected supply chains in the industry. Global Supply Chain makes food the world loves. They buy ingredients to make our products, design services and equipment, create and package food and distribute our products. Sourcing's role is to partner with stakeholders to globally source required goods and services to drive highest value (quality, service, cost, and safety) for General Mills.

WHAT WILL I DO?

Global Sourcing partners with General Mills' stakeholders to drive continuous improvement through standard process, enable the organization through insight and analytics, and deliver knowledge and training.

As a Sourcing Analyst, you will:

Lead continuous global and regional process improvement aimed at delivering process excellence within Sourcing.

Proactively identify process and capabilities 'best practices' to help General Mills drive savings and efficiencies across the globe.

Work closely with Buying teams to support best-in-class strategic sourcing initiatives

Complete Analysis of key Sourcing data to identify trends and opportunities.
